Iconic Viscontea pendant lamp by Achille and Piero Castiglioni for Flos around 1960.
The Viscontea is the result of Castiglioni's experiments with cocoon resin in the sixties which led also to the creation of the famous Gatto and Taraxacum lamps
The enigmatic cloud like design produces a diffused light effect.
